利用JS代码快速获得知网论文作为参考文献的引用文本
2017-03-19 00:27
344 查看
写论文的时候,发现知网虽然提供了生成参考文献引用标注的功能,但是效率仍然不太高。我就忙里偷闲写了一段简单的脚本,能无延迟地生成这段引用文本。目前支持期刊论文和硕士论文。
代码:
使用方法:
代码:
(function(){var a=[],b,c,t,w,i='.sourinfo',z=i+'>p a',f=function(e){return $(e).html()};$('.author a').each(function(i,e){a.push(f(e))});b=f(i+'>.title a');if(b){t=/(\d+).(\d+)/.exec(f($(z).eq(2)));b+=','+t[1]+','+t[2]*1+':'+f($('.total>span b').eq(1));w='[J]'}else{$('script').each(function(i,e){t=/SetRefChartDataEx.+'(\d+)'/.exec(f(e));if(t){c=t[1]}});b=f(z)+','+c;w='[D]'}console.log(a.join(',')+'. '+f('h2.title')+w+'. '+b);})()
使用方法:
相关文章推荐
- 【原创】论文参考文献快速引用 分类: 杂项 2015-03-25 12:21 47人阅读 评论(0) 收藏
- JS文本获得焦点清除文本文字的示例代码
- 【原创】论文参考文献快速引用
- JS文本获得焦点清除文本文字的示例代码
- JS+CSS打造随屏幕滚动的quick快速导航代码
- 通过js引用外部脚本(嘿嘿,方便直接在浏览器上调试抓取代码)
- 怎样构建中文文本标注工具?(附工具、代码、论文等资源)
- 利用js实现禁止复制文本信息
- 利用JS如何计算字符串所占字节数示例代码
- [ 代码管理 ] GITEE 码云利用ssh快速实现代码同步管理
- JS通过ip地址利用谷歌地图获得经纬度
- 用WebBrowser承载视图,html编写页面,c#编写后端代码;用js调用后端代码,传入function参数作为回调;
- javascript下利用for( in )语句 获得所有事件名称的代码
- javascript下利用for( in )语句 获得所有事件名称的代码
- 关于文本限制字数的js代码
- javascript 从自己github repository中引用js代码
- 利用JS自动打开页面上链接的实现代码
- 利用HttpHandler处理自定义控件中需要引用大量js文件问题
- 如何利用NB代码生成工具和NBear框架,快速开发WEB项目
- aspx中利用js实现确认删除代码